Ticket #2907 — Signature check fails on report builder export

Support: customers exporting from the Tallyvane report builder see a signature verification error after the sorting-stability patch. The patch changed row ordering in grouped exports, which altered the serialized payload, so exports signed before the patch now fail verification against cached manifests. Advise customers to regenerate reports; old exports cannot be re-verified. Fresh exports are signed with the key below.

signing key of fadug-haweg = bky19_x2JJNa4RuE34mQa9TgK

Hi Dara,

Since you're joining the rotation this week, a heads-up: we're replacing Grindstone, our homegrown job queue, with Relayline. The review branch is open and I'd like your eyes on the retry semantics in particular — Grindstone silently dropped jobs after three failures, and Relayline doesn't, so downstream consumers may see duplicates. Cutover is staged per-tenant, so on-call impact should be minimal, but alerts may look unfamiliar. The migration plan, rollback steps, and tenant schedule are documented here.

wiki page, tajef-kadup: https://sentry.paliqgrid.local/settings/merge_requests/job/browse/view/projects/projects/950c02057f35fcefa1b8dd31

## 3.8.0 — Renamed setting

`SYNCBAND_NATIVE_KEY` is now `SYNCBAND_CLIENT_SECRET`, aligning the Swiftline and Dartline SDKs for full parity. Old name reads fail silently in 3.8; hard error in 4.0. Reviewers: confirm migrations update both SDK env templates. The renamed entry belongs in the env file immediately after this note.

secret setting of bagag-kajof: RELAY_SECRET8=d9a517d5

// Encoding sniffing for user-uploaded text files in Saltgrass.
// We check BOM first, then a capped statistical pass (8 KB max)
// to avoid unbounded reads on hostile uploads. Ambiguous files
// fall back to this constant rather than guessing, which closed
// the smuggling vector flagged in the last audit. Fixed as of the
// build noted below.

trace token, bawif-tajof: htk14_21e308fc7b4137